JUST IN: NYS Announces Welding Job Opportunities in UAE with Kes.50,930 Salary 

  The National Youth Service (NYS) has announced 100 job openings for recent graduates to work as welders in the United Arab Emirates (UAE). These positions, facilitated through NYS’s outsourcing partner in Kenya, offer promising opportunities for fabricators. The welders will be employed under a two-year renewable contract, earning a basic salary of Kes.50,930 and a food allowance of Kes.12,293. Applicants must be qualified welders or professional metal fabricators, with those lacking formal qualifications required to submit a recent, detailed work history as a fabricator or welder. JUST IN: IPOA Seeks Amendments to Hold Senior Cops Accountable for Junior Officers’ Misconduct 

  Senior police officers may soon be held accountable for the actions of their junior officers if Parliament approves proposed amendments to the National Police Service (NPS) Act. The Independent Policing Oversight Authority (IPOA) has called for these changes in response to rising complaints about police misconduct. These include the use of unmarked vehicles, altered number plates, and tactics that hide officers’ identities during operations. IPOA officials argue that this growing trend of anonymity, especially during protests, undermines their ability to hold the police accountable. JUST IN: Kenyan Al-Shabaab Conspirator Found Guilty of Plotting 9/11-Style Attack 

  Cholo Abdi Abdullah, a 34-year-old Kenyan, has been convicted of multiple terrorism-related charges after conspiring with Al-Shabaab to carry out a 9/11-style attack on a skyscraper in the United States. The charges against Abdullah include conspiring to provide and providing material support to a foreign terrorist organization, as well as conspiring to murder US nationals. Additional charges include conspiring to commit aircraft piracy, destroy aircraft, and carry out transnational acts of terrorism. Abdullah’s arrest came after a coordinated effort by investigators from agencies across three continents. JUST IN: Counter-Terrorism Unit Recovers Bomb-Making Materials in Garissa Operation 

  On Tuesday, November 5, police conducted an intelligence-led operation against two al-Shabaab camps in Garissa, recovering a range of bomb-making materials. The Special Operations Group (SOG), Kenya’s elite Counter-Terrorism unit, confirmed that the makeshift camps along the Kenya-Somalia border were used as Improvised Explosive Device (IED) assembly sites. The IEDs were intended to disrupt civil transport and commercial activities on key roads linking Garissa and Lamu counties. The gang abandoned the camps, leaving behind IED-making materials such as detonators, switches, IED cylinders, sodium nitrates, bullets, communication devices, and ammunition for hand-held rocket launchers. JUST IN: How Ex-NYS Officials Stole KES791 Million in Fraud Scheme 

  Samuel Wachenje and Hendrick Nyongesa Pilisi, former employees of the National Youth Service (NYS), have been convicted of fraud and conspiracy for their involvement in a scheme that led to the loss of KES 791 million allocated for a road construction project at an NYS facility in Kibera in 2015. Hendrick Nyongesa, who served as the head of procurement at NYS, has been sentenced to seven years in prison after being found guilty of falsifying documents in violation of Section 347(a) as read with Section 349 of the Penal Code.
